pkgsrc/x11/wdm/Makefile
wiz e8d8834f6a Bump PKGREVISION for libpng shlib name change.
Also add some patches to remove use of deprecated symbols and fix other
problems when looking for or compiling against libpng-1.4.x.
2010-06-13 22:43:46 +00:00

66 lines
2.2 KiB
Makefile

# $NetBSD: Makefile,v 1.40 2010/06/13 22:45:53 wiz Exp $
DISTNAME= wdm-1.28
PKGREVISION= 4
CATEGORIES= x11 windowmaker
MASTER_SITES= http://voins.program.ru/wdm/
MAINTAINER= pkgsrc-users@NetBSD.org
HOMEPAGE= http://voins.program.ru/wdm/
COMMENT= WINGs display manager
USE_TOOLS+= msgfmt
USE_X11BASE= YES
USE_PKGLOCALEDIR= YES
GNU_CONFIGURE= YES
CONFIGURE_ARGS+= --with-wdmdir=${PKG_SYSCONFDIR:Q}
CONFIGURE_ARGS+= --with-nlsdir=${PREFIX}/${PKGLOCALEDIR}/locale
CONFIGURE_ARGS+= --with-gfx-incs=${BUILDLINK_DIR}/include/WINGs
CONFIGURE_ARGS+= --with-gfx-libs=${BUILDLINK_DIR}/lib
CONFIGURE_ARGS+= --with-logdir=${VARBASE}/log
CONFIGURE_ARGS+= --with-runlockdir=${VARBASE}/run
CONFIGURE_ARGS+= --with-fakehome=${VARBASE}/run/wdm
CONFIGURE_ENV+= SYSTEM_SHELL=${SH:Q}
RCD_SCRIPTS= wdm
PKG_SYSCONFSUBDIR= wdm
PKG_DESTDIR_SUPPORT= user-destdir
OWN_DIRS_PERMS= ${PKG_SYSCONFDIR}/authdir \
${REAL_ROOT_USER} ${REAL_ROOT_GROUP} 700
OWN_DIRS_PERMS+= ${PKG_SYSCONFDIR}/authdir/authfiles \
${REAL_ROOT_USER} ${REAL_ROOT_GROUP} 700
OWN_DIRS_PERMS+= ${PKG_SYSCONFDIR}/authdir/authdir \
${REAL_ROOT_USER} ${REAL_ROOT_GROUP} 700
CONF_FILES=
.for f in GiveConsole TakeConsole Xaccess Xclients Xclients.in \
Xresources Xservers Xservers.fs Xservers.ws Xsession \
Xsession.XFree86 Xsession.orig Xsetup_0 wdm-config \
wdm-config.in wdmReconfig
CONF_FILES+= ${PREFIX}/share/examples/wdm/${f} ${PKG_SYSCONFDIR}/${f}
.endfor
.include "../../mk/bsd.prefs.mk"
# User may define WDM_MANAGERS option to specfy a window manager
# different from WindowMaker. WDM_MANAGERS is a space-separated
# list of window managers to support.
.for wmanager in ${WDM_MANAGERS}
CONFIGURE_ARGS+= --with-winmgr=${wmanager:Q}
.endfor
INSTALLATION_DIRS += share/pixmaps/wdm share/examples/wdm
.include "../../graphics/jpeg/buildlink3.mk"
.include "../../graphics/libungif/buildlink3.mk"
.include "../../graphics/png/buildlink3.mk"
.include "../../graphics/tiff/buildlink3.mk"
.include "../../wm/windowmaker/buildlink3.mk"
.include "../../x11/libXext/buildlink3.mk"
.include "../../x11/libXinerama/buildlink3.mk"
.include "../../x11/libXmu/buildlink3.mk"
.include "../../x11/libXt/buildlink3.mk"
.include "../../mk/bsd.pkg.mk"